Earlier today, I found out that I had used an absinth at the wrong turn, and the last turn of absinth-minded was on my semi-rare. I cursed my own stupidity of course. Later on, I had the pleasant surprise to see this when trying to use a dance card from the Item Manager:
(usable quantity of dance card is limited to 0 by Fortune Cookie)

I didn't know there was a mechanism already in place to prevent this sort of thing. I didn't look at the source, but maybe it would be easy to expand this to Absinths?

Well, at least to the last turn of Absinth-Minded, if not when there are 9, 5, 4 and 1 turns left. Having to go through the Relay Browser to use an absinth because you have a semi-rare coming up on a turn of absinth minded you weren't going to use anyway could be a hassle.

I don't see how this could be done that wouldn't prevent some valid uses of absinthe. With a dance card, there's no point in using one if you aren't going to collect the reward 3 turns later, but there are many different ways to make use of absinthe.

we have the option of pvping away turns of buffs

Funny thing about that: It doesn't change your absinthe counter.

PvPing away turns of absinthe minded will not change the turns that you need to adventure to get your award even though it will remove turns of the effect. Do not do this!
